CVE-2026-44452 | h2o TLS/QUIC Handshake memory corruption (8dc37cb)
A vulnerability was found in h2o and classified as problematic. This affects an unknown function of the component TLS/QUIC Handshake Handler. Executing a manipulation can lead to memory corruption.
The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2026-44452. The attack may be launched remotely. There is no exploit available.VulDB Recent EntriesRead More
